Cart
Product Price Quantity Total
Devastated Lies Devastated Lies 139
139
The Last Signature of Mozart The Last Signature of Mozart 179
179
Loukya Sri, A Beautiful Lie Loukya Sri, A Beautiful Lie 289
289
Ifrit Ifrit 139
139
Total 746
Proceed to Checkout

Free Bookmark with Every Order

Shopping Basket